PDF 417 (continued)
PDF 417 Length 1, Length 2 Programming Instruction
s
1. Scan the START bar code.
2. Scan either the Set Length 1 or Set Length 2 bar code.
3. Turn to Appendix C, and scan the four digits (zero-padded) representing
the length.
NOTE
For PDF 417 bar codes, only the data characters are
included in the length calculations.
Any value set higher than 2710 will be considered to be
2710.
Scan the END bar code.
START / END
PROGRAMMING bar codes
DEFAULT SETTING FOR THIS FEATURE: 0001
Set Length 1
Set Length 2
DEFAULT SETTING FOR THIS FEATURE: 2710
